Output 63e63836faac8f47ca6495ce097c648c620cb40736ca0723989ee439bab23fc1:1
- value
- 2900080
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f375bec704b58fd81e4656cbd1c308414b535e OP_EQUAL
- address
- 3BMEXaYzi3NUtjzHEEUUMjWdcb3F9fSKtx
- transaction
- 63e63836faac8f47ca6495ce097c648c620cb40736ca0723989ee439bab23fc1
- confirmations
- 395902
- spent
- true